What I Look for in Ingredients
My first step is always checking the ingredient list. I prefer real meat, fish, or poultry listed near the top because that tells me the food is likely more nutritious. I also avoid products with too many artificial colors, flavors, or fillers. If I can recognize most of the ingredients, I usually feel better about choosing it for my dog.
Choosing the Right Texture and Form
I pay attention to whether the pouch contains gravy, chunks, pâté, or shredded pieces. My dog has clear preferences, so I try to match the texture to what he actually likes to eat. If my dog is picky, I’ve found that trying a few textures helps me find the one he finishes consistently.
Checking Nutritional Value
I always make sure the pouch food is complete and balanced, especially if I plan to feed it as a main meal. I look for protein, healthy fats, vitamins, and minerals on the label. If the pouch is meant as a topper or treat, I treat it differently and make sure my dog still gets a full diet elsewhere.
Considering My Dog’s Age and Size
I choose food based on my dog’s life stage because puppies, adults, and senior dogs all have different needs. I also think about size, since smaller dogs may do better with smaller portions and softer textures, while larger dogs may need more substantial servings. Matching the pouch to my dog’s age and size helps me avoid underfeeding or overfeeding.
Looking at Portion Size and Packaging
I like pouch packaging because it makes portion control easier. Before buying, I check how many grams or ounces are in each pouch and how many meals I can get from one pack. If I want less waste, I choose sizes that fit my dog’s appetite more closely.
Storage and Freshness
I prefer pouches that are easy to reseal or that come in single-serving sizes. Freshness matters a lot to me, so I check the expiration date and storage instructions before I buy. If I know I won’t use the pouch quickly, I choose smaller packs to keep the food from going bad.
Price and Value
When I compare dog food in a pouch, I don’t just look at the price tag. I think about the quality of ingredients, the portion size, and how well my dog likes it. Sometimes a slightly more expensive pouch is worth it if my dog enjoys it more and I waste less food.
Special Dietary Needs
If my dog has allergies, a sensitive stomach, or weight concerns, I check the label carefully for specific formulas. I look for grain-free, limited-ingredient, or vet-recommended options when needed. I’ve learned that choosing the right pouch can make a big difference in how my dog feels and eats.
